Job description

Dealership Parts Sales Executive - Gauteng, Strijdom Park

If you are an experienced Parts Sales Executive with a talent for sales, then #DriveYourCareerForward and step into this role at a well-established business and brand. Your role will focus on helping customers find the right parts to keep their vehicles running smoothly.

You will be responsible for driving sales by attracting clients, providing excellent customer service, and maintaining high sales levels on an ongoing basis.

Remuneration

R 11,000 per month plus performance-based incentives. Benefits include Provident Fund and Medical Aid.

Duties
  1. Accurately sell parts to address defects and meet customer needs on the first attempt.
  2. Ensure initial quotations are precise.
  3. Possess extensive knowledge of vehicle replacement parts.
  4. Carefully listen to customer descriptions to understand the part or component location.
  5. Handle telephonic queries for the Sales Department as needed.
  6. Demonstrate a commitment to personal growth and a willingness to learn more about the products.
  7. Help maintain a clean and organized parts department.
  8. Record all parts used on the job card.
  9. Follow established procedures for processing transactions, warranties, and returns at the parts counter.
  10. Monitor and report shortages to the Parts Manager to expedite resolution.
  11. Verify that the correct items are picked and delivered on the first attempt.
  12. Accurately handle and record all consumables.
  13. Contribute to departmental and dealership marketing plans as needed.
  14. Implement company policies to protect stores from fire, damage, or theft.
  15. Adhere to discount policies and ensure compliance.
  16. Verify full valuation for items returned for credit.
  17. Gather customer feedback.
Requirements
  • Matric qualification.
  • A minimum of 3 years' parts sales experience is essential.
  • Strong parts retail experience.
  • Clear criminal record.
  • A valid driver's license.
  • PC literacy – Drive, Autoline, Excel, and Word.
  • Interpersonal and communication skills, confidence, and proactivity.
  • Ability to operate under pressure and work in a team environment.
  • Attention to detail.
  • Stable work history.
